LOWCOUNTRY TEACHER INITIATIVE
Our teachers have been hit the hardest with this pandemic and if you have been reading the paper or watching the news on television, you have undoubtedly seen the stories about our local teacher burnout, low morale, or even worse…teachers quitting. Our teachers are the lifeline and frontline for our young leaders and without them, our students don’t have a chance.
We are doing this photo contest to highlight some amazing teachers, to honor them with prizes, and to continue our Gifts of Happiness initiative of delivering coffee, pastries/bagels, lunches, and other treasures to schools in our Lowcountry community. We started this initiative on February 2, 2022 and have delivered to 10 schools so far with more on the way.
